IMO the girdles don't work. There are a couple I've used for BB MoPars that helped, but they were expensive and required some machining to make fit.

I had rules of thumb to work with.

If it's over 550 HP it needs an aftermarket block.

If it spins over 7800 RPM's it needs an aftermarket block.

I've done that much power on Pcar blocks but it just wasn't worth it.

Also, I see you want to use a tunnel ram and a big carb with two 450 Holleys. That's a recipie for a pig. Skip the 450's as IMHO they are junk. Spend your money on a pair of double pumper carbs in the 1.375-1.400 Venturi range that have been set up by a competent carb guy. Well worth the money AND it will save you time and money in the long run.

Also, you'll need a cam that is ground for the tunnel ram. Call a cam grinder and get a cam ground for what you are doing. You'll be much happier in the long run, with less frustration.

I'll 2nd the girdle is a waste of money and time. Run a lighter rod and you're fine with stock caps with studs. If you want to retain the H beams, you can replace the #1-4 mains with billet and studs. Lighter parts are the ticket to making any of the factory blocks live. Studs address the caps moving in the block. Billet addresses the caps deforming.
